queue.h

来自「这是关于二叉树的建立」· C头文件 代码 · 共 19 行

H
19
字号
//#ifndef _QUEUE_H_
//#define _QUEUE_H_
class BinTree;

//队列用链表存储
typedef BinTree* QDataType;		//队列的数据类型

struct LinkQueue{			//结构体定义队列
	QDataType data;
	LinkQueue *front;
	LinkQueue *rear;
};
void InitQueue(LinkQueue *Q);	//初始化队列
int QueueEmpty(LinkQueue *Q);	//判断队列是否为空
void EnQueue(LinkQueue *Q,QDataType x);	//在队尾插入操作
QDataType DeQueue (LinkQueue *Q);	//在队头的删除操作
QDataType QueueFront(LinkQueue *Q);	//查询队头元素

//#endif

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?